Wazdan acquires a B2B supplier permit from Swedish Gaming Authority

25 April 2023

(PRESS RELEASE) -- Wazdan, the innovative games provider, received a B2B supplier permit to operate in Sweden following the introduction of new regulations by the Swedish Gambling Authority (SGA).

Going into effect on 1 July 2023, the new rules mean that companies will now have to hold a gaming software permit in order to distribute content in the country.

The move is a significant one for the provider, with Sweden being one of Wazdan’s core markets – proven by their six recent nominations at the upcoming BSG Nordic Awards 2023, with three being for the Nordics.

With over 100 titles such as 9 Coins, Hot Slot: 777 Rubies, and Hot Slot: Mystery Jackpot Joker available alongside engagement-boosting mechanics such as Hold the Jackpot, the granting of the B2B license continues to strengthen Wazdan’s position in the Nordic market.

It further highlights Wazdan’s commitment to regulated markets, with it currently holding more than 20 licenses and certifications worldwide, from New Jersey to the Netherlands.
